You can duck most inventory quantity questions for ages by working in other people's kitchens, who all have more than you could possibly need in one night's cooking. You have flour in the canister or you don't.
Could add fun elements like "if you flub the eggs 12 times in a row without resetting to the check point then you need to ask a neighbor or go to the store. Remember to turn off the oven!"
Or more usefully, before cooking it takes you through gathering and checking ingredients. Some in fridge, some in freezer, spice rack, counter etc.
Use real guidelines for "its covered in mold throw it out" vs "Mom says she can cut the squishy bit out and make soup with the rest".
How to handle the same recipe with canned, fresh, vs frozen corn?
How to handle subbing ingredients? If using vegan egg substitutes do you pretend its 1 to 1 or include the differences in color, texture, etc? Could you have a check box for "treat as original ingredients" vs "scope creep mode"? Seems pointless to the conceit if you duck showing how it would effect actual cooking.
